The Pillars of Licensing: A Deep Dive

Player Protection: The Cornerstone of Trust

Licensing frameworks in Ireland, overseen by the relevant regulatory bodies, are primarily designed to protect players. This includes ensuring fair games, secure financial transactions, and responsible gambling measures. Licensed operators are obligated to implement robust age verification processes, anti-money laundering (AML) protocols, and self-exclusion schemes. For analysts, this translates to a more stable and trustworthy market environment, reducing the risks associated with unregulated or poorly regulated operators. Observing how effectively operators adhere to these player protection measures provides a critical indicator of their long-term viability and ethical standing within the industry.

Fairness and Transparency: Building a Level Playing Field

Licensing mandates that online casinos use certified Random Number Generators (RNGs) to ensure game fairness. Independent testing agencies regularly audit these RNGs, verifying that game outcomes are truly random and not manipulated. Furthermore, licensed operators are required to display their payout percentages (RTPs – Return to Player) and terms and conditions clearly, promoting transparency. Analysts should scrutinize these aspects when evaluating operators, as they directly impact player confidence and the sustainability of the business model. A lack of transparency or inadequate fairness measures can signal significant risks, including potential regulatory penalties and reputational damage.

Financial Security: Protecting Player Funds

Licensed online casinos are required to segregate player funds from operational funds. This means that player deposits are held in separate accounts, ensuring that players’ money is protected even if the operator faces financial difficulties. Licensing also mandates secure payment processing methods, including encryption and fraud prevention measures. For analysts, this is a crucial area to assess, as it directly impacts the financial stability of the operator and the security of player funds. Examining the payment methods offered, the security protocols in place, and the operator’s financial standing provides valuable insights into its risk profile.

The Impact on Market Dynamics

Market Entry and Competition: Leveling the Playing Field

Licensing acts as a barrier to entry, ensuring that only operators who meet stringent requirements can operate legally in Ireland. This can influence market competition, potentially reducing the number of operators but increasing the overall quality and trustworthiness of the services offered. Analysts should consider the impact of licensing on market concentration, the competitive landscape, and the emergence of new operators. A highly regulated market may favor established players with the resources to comply with complex regulations, while potentially hindering smaller, newer entrants.

Reputational Risk and Brand Value: Building Trust

A strong license is a significant asset for online casino operators, enhancing their reputation and brand value. Players are more likely to trust and choose licensed operators, knowing that they are subject to regulatory oversight and committed to responsible gambling practices. Analysts should evaluate the impact of licensing on brand perception, customer acquisition costs, and player retention rates. A strong reputation, built on a foundation of regulatory compliance, can lead to increased market share and long-term sustainability.

Investment and Valuation: Assessing Risk

Licensing status is a critical factor in investment decisions and company valuations. Investors and analysts will carefully assess an operator’s licensing compliance, financial stability, and risk management practices. Operators with robust licenses and a proven track record of compliance are generally viewed as less risky investments. Conversely, operators operating without a license or with a history of regulatory violations pose significant risks, potentially impacting their valuation and access to capital.
